- 博客(11)
- 资源 (8)
- 收藏
- 关注
原创 emacs-minor笔记
大部分minor mode都有一个模式变量(mode variable)。模式命令跟名字相同。当模式激活的时候,该变量非空,否则为空。通常,不应该通过改变该变量来激活或者停止该模式,而应该通过运行命令。abbrev mode 该模式通过预定义的缩写来自动填充文本。auto fill 当你输入时,为防止一行太长,auto fill插入一行新行(翻译的很烂)auto save 该模式周期性
2015-05-27 09:54:58 541
原创 EMACS-Major Modes
Major Modes分3类:通常的文本、标记模式 包括文本模式、HTML模式、SGML模式、outline模式。指定的编程语言 Lisp模式、C模式、Fortran模式和其他。不直接和文件挂钩的模式Emacs创建用来指定意图的流。例如:Dired模式、shell模式、C-x m模式。何为Dired模式,请看后续讲解!
2015-05-19 22:05:30 421
原创 命令和文件的查询
命令的查找which的使用which commandwhich是从用户PATH变量里进行搜索的。文件名的查找whereis的使用whereis [-bmsu] 文件或目录名(利用数据库查找)-b 只查找二进制格式的文件-m 只找在说明文件manual路径下的文件-s 只查找source源文件-u 查找不再上述3种的其他特殊文件locate的使用locate [-ir] keyw
2015-05-19 21:08:56 488 2
原创 passwd简单用法
passwd功能:更新用户的身份认证令牌。通过调用linux-PAM和libuser API来完成工作。用法:-k, –keep该选项用来指示更新只用于失效的密码,如果密码没有失效,则保持原来的密码。-l, –lock锁定指定用户的密码,只有root用户才能使用该权限。–stdin该选项指定从标准输入读取新的密码。-d, –delete删除指定用户的密码,只有root用户可以。-
2015-05-19 11:07:14 1102
原创 文件特殊权限:SUID,SGID,SBIT
参考鸟哥私房菜-linux文件与目录管理 SUIDsuid权限仅对二进制程序有效。执行者对于该程序需要具有x的可执行权限。本权限仅在执行的过程中有效。执行过程中具有该程序所有者的权限。可以看到对于/usr/bin/passwd文件来说dudengke用户具有x权限,表示dudengke用户能够执行passwd。然而,passwd的拥有者是root这个帐号。dudengke用户在执行过程中,会
2015-05-19 10:17:10 563
原创 EMACS-Indentation(缩进)2
Tab Stops变量tab-stop-list控制到哪个位置。该变量默认值为零,意思是一个tab stop走过8个列(我的理解就是8个空格)。
2015-05-17 16:01:06 360
原创 linux初始用户组和有效用户组
初始用户组:/etc/passwd 文件中第四列叫GID,这个GID就是所谓的初始用户组。即用户一登录,立刻就拥有这个用户组的相关权限。有效用户组:一个用户可能隶属于不同的用户组。当前用户想创建一个文件的时候,新文件的组是哪个?此时就涉及到有效用户组。用我的话来说:有效用户组就是用户当前使用的用户组。查看当前用户组使用groups命令: 第一个即位当前有效用户组,创建文件什么的,组属性都是它。
2015-05-16 22:25:34 825
原创 linux命令install几个简单参数的讲解
man install:copy files and set attributes在做CLFS时遇到的几个参数:-d: treat all arguments as directory names;create all components of the specified directories.把所有参数看作目录名字,创建所有指定的目录。-v: print the name of each di
2015-05-16 18:15:18 936
原创 EMACS-indentation(缩进)1
最简单的方法:直接在新行按TAB键.TAB执行的内部命令:indent-for-tab-command或c-indent-line-or-region 真正执行了那个命令,取决于当前的模式。TAB对齐:若新行为首行,则采用默认的缩进。若新行不是首行,则TAB对齐上一行中第一个非空字符。缩进命令:除了TAB命令,强大的emacs提供了很多执行缩进的命令。C-M-o 将当前行从当前点撕
2015-05-14 22:09:59 679
原创 printf函数格式化字符串讲解
定义: 格式化字符串是包含3种对象类型的一个字符串。 1. 无格式字符 2. 特殊意义占位符 3. 转义序列 无格式字符: 一般的字符,可以直接复制到输出流。 特殊意义的占位符: % [parameter] [flags] [width] [precision] [length]
2015-05-13 22:21:49 1215
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人